F. Gesztesy, R. Svirsky (m)KdV Solitons on the Background of Quasi-Periodic Finite-Gap Solutions (216K, amslatex) ABSTRACT. Using commutation methods we present a general formalism to construct Korteweg-de Vries (KdV) and modified Korteweg-de Vries (mKdV) N-soliton solutions relative to arbitrary (m)KdV background solutions. As an illustration of these techniques we combine them with algebro-geometric methods and Hirota's \tau-function approach to systematically derive the (m)KdV N-soliton solutions on quasi-periodic finite-gap backgrounds.
